Horizon
3.ai is a fast-growing, remote cybersecurity company dedicated to the mission of enabling organizations to proactively find and fix and verify exploitable attack vectors before criminals exploit them. Our flagship product, the NodeZeroTM platform, delivers production-safe autonomous pentests and other key assessment operations that scale across the largest internal, external, cloud, and hybrid cloud environments. Node Zero has been adopted by organizations of all sizes, from small educational institutions to government agencies and Global 100 enterprises.

It is used by ITOps/Sec Ops teams, consulting pentesters, and MSSPs and MSPs.

We are a fusion of former U.S. Special Operations cyber operators, startup engineers, and formerly frustrated cybersecurity practitioners. We’re committed to helping solve our common security problems: ineffective security tools, false positives resulting in alert fatigue, blind spots, “checkbox” security culture, cybersecurity skills shortage, and the long lead time and expense of hiring outside consultants. Responsibilities
  • Data Pipeline Development — Design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ines that extract, transform, and load (ETL/ELT) data from various internal and external systems.
  • Data Modeling & Architecture — Develop efficient and reliable data models that support reporting and analytics needs across business functions.
  • Data Quality & Integrity — Implement data quality checks and monitoring to ensure accuracy, completeness, and consistency of critical datasets.
  • Data Infrastructure — Manage and optimize data storage solutions (e.g. data warehouses, data lakes), ensuring scalability, security, and performance.
  • Business Enablement — Partner closely with analysts and business stakeholders to understand their data needs and deliver well‑documented, high‑quality data assets.
  • Cross‑Functional Collaboration — Work with Engineering teams to instrument new data sources and drive data‑driven culture across the organization.
  • Automation & Monitoring — Develop automated processes for data ingestion, transformation, and validation; implement monitoring to proactively detect issues.
  • Data Visualization — Work with Product and other stakeholders within the organization to provide insights via easily digestible visualizations in Tableau and ad‑hoc.
